Retirement party organized
1/30/2020 10:44:43 PM
Early Times Report

Jammu, Jan 30: IRP-19th Battalion organized a retirement party at battalion Headquarter in respect of superannuating officers and officials of the battalion.
The party was organized for Abdul Qayoom Runiyal-Dy.SP, ASI Mohd.Rafiq, HC Ram Krishan and Foll, Rattan Chand, who will retire on 31.01.2020.
The function was organized in the presence of Shridhar Patil, SSP Kathua, Parladh Paswan, Commandant CRPF Kathua, Tejinder Singh, SSP Vice-Principal PTS Kathua, Lt.Col. H.S Rana, 158 Sikhli TA Bn., Ramnish Gupta, SP Addl.SP Kathua, Ajeet Paul Singh Assistant Commandant CRPF, S.K Sethi, AD IB Kathua, R.P Rai, ASP RAW Kathua, K.D Bhagat, Dy.SP DAR Kathau, Priyanka Kumari, Dy.Sp (Prob) Kathua, Sandeep Charak, SI I/C PP Nagri, W/SI Sanjeevni Jyoti, SHO Women Cell Kathua and prominent citizens Retd. Captain Yashpal Sharma, Ajeet Baba Industrialist Kathua, S. Gurmeet Singh and S.Narinder Singh graced the function. On the occasion, S. Randheer Singh, SSP Commandant IRP-19th Bn. lauded the services rendered by the retiree in Police department. He also highlighted the various achievements of the retiring officers/officials who have shown a high sense of dedication in accomplishing the tasks assigned to them during their service in J&K Police & posting in this battalion. The CO and other officers presented mementos and departmental retirement gifts to the retirees as well as veterans who were also participating and wished them all the best for their future life.
